(Fighting against New Coronary Pneumonia) Yiwu in silent management: closed-loop operations of some domestic and overseas logistics

  China News Service, Yiwu, August 12 (Dong Yixin) Recently, a new round of new coronary pneumonia broke out in Yiwu.

From 0:00 on August 11, the city will implement a temporary global silent management for 3 days.

Up to now, a total of 538 cases of positive infection of the new coronavirus have been reported locally.

  More than 2.1 million kinds of commodities have been sent to more than 230 countries and regions, and Yiwu is known as "the capital of small commodities in the world".

Under silent management, how is the logistics operation here?

  "During the period of silence, although the arrival of container goods was affected, the trains have been running. On the 11th, a total of 4 trains were opened, mainly to Russia, five Central Asian countries and other countries and regions. The goods shipped were all delivered to Yiwu before the silence. The relevant person in charge of the Yiwu platform of the “Yixinou” China Railway Express told Chinanews.com that after the outbreak of the current round of the epidemic, the platform launched the emergency response plan for epidemic prevention as soon as possible, and the front-line personnel implemented closed management to ensure the stable supply of goods, Smooth transportation.

  The data shows that from August 2 to August 11, 2022, a total of 46 trains were shipped from the Yiwu platform of the "Yi-Xin-Europe" China-Europe freight train, a month-on-month increase of 107.6%.

Among them, there are 27 columns for the outgoing journey and 19 columns for the return journey.

  Lou Jianming, Executive Deputy Secretary of the Political and Legal Committee of Yiwu Municipal Committee, introduced on the 11th that during the silent management period of Yiwu City, all public places except medical institutions and units that guarantee basic people's livelihood will be suspended.

  "We allow some industrial and key logistics enterprises that meet the conditions of closed management to carry out closed-loop production and operation, and other industrial and commercial enterprises suspend production and operation activities." Lou Jianming said that during the silent management period, in addition to ensuring life, production, and anti-epidemic, etc. Except for vehicles, other vehicles cannot enter or leave Yiwu in principle, and the local area will strictly check and control the intercity traffic checkpoints.

  Under this regulation, Yiwu Highway Port is "no entry or exit", and more than 400 logistics stalls have pressed the "pause button"; the express delivery in Yiwu City is suspended, and express delivery stations and transit stations are suspended (except for key material guarantees); the original Express packages that are defined to be transited by Yiwu will be transited through surrounding cities such as Hangzhou, Jinhua, and Zhuji in the province.

  Although the city is temporarily quiet, many people are participating in the work of "not meeting" and "not gathering" to help the city operate during the silent period and prepare for the end of the silence.

  According to the relevant person in charge of the Yiwu Postal Administration, the express parcels stranded in Yiwu will be sterilized and placed, and may be transported to surrounding cities in a closed-loop manner for further transshipment and distribution.

At present, relevant plans are being formulated.

  "Considering that after the end of the silent period, the pressure of road port transportation has surged and personnel shortages have occurred, we have established a temporary dispatch team online consisting of a number of stevedores and drivers, and the personnel are still being recruited." Yiwu Highway Port related The person in charge said.

  According to the relevant person in charge of Yiwu Customs, during the period of silence in Yiwu, there are still staff on duty at the cargo supervision site to ensure the operation of the supervision and customs clearance business.

During the epidemic prevention and control period, the "zero-contact inspection" model was launched locally, and most customs declarations were accepted online.

  Data show that in the first half of this year, Yiwu achieved a total import and export volume of 222.25 billion yuan (RMB, the same below), a year-on-year increase of 32.8%, of which exports were 202.95 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 28.3%; imports were 19.30 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 109.5%, both high.
